Ex-Harvard professor in US sentenced to 6 months house arrest for lying about China ties

WASHINGTON: A former Harvard University professor was sentenced on Wednesday (Apr 26) to six months' house arrest for lying about his ties to a China-run recruitment program, prosecutors said, in one of the highest-profile cases resulting from a crackdown on Chinese influence on US research.
